Sara "Ashley" McCracken has been providing quality, compassionate care as a Family Nurse Practitioner for 4 years in the community health setting. She graduated from South University in 2017 and is board certified with the American Academy of Nurse Practitioners. Ashley is passionate about providing high quality health care as well as improving access to quality mental health care. She is currently studying to add a Post Master’s Certificate in Psychiatry as a specialty to her current credentialing. In her very limited free time, she enjoys being with her daughter, husband, and 2 dogs. She loves boating, paddle boarding, exercising, and being in the outdoors. She also finds painting and being creative to be excellent emotional and psychological outlets.
